Stability

The wheels of a mobility scooter aid it maintain balance and stability. This is especially important when it comes to outdoor conditions, as the terrain can be uneven and unstable. A 4-wheel scooter is better suited to these types of environments, and it is typically more stable in steep slopes than three-wheel mobility scooters.

The additional wheels on a four-wheeled model could also make it less maneuverable when in tight spaces. This is why some prefer a three wheeled mobility scooter over a four-wheeled one.

A four-wheeled scooter has a wider base than the three-wheeled model. It can be difficult to maneuver in small spaces, but the latest models aim to strike an ideal balance between compactness and maneuverability.

Four-wheeled mobility vehicles are larger and have a higher capacity for weight. This can result in them being heavier and less mobile, but this isn't a problem for people who are planning to use their scooter over the long term. Some manufacturers also make lightweight portable, transportable, and breakable scooters for easy storage and transportation.

A majority of four-wheel scooters come with an asymmetrical front and rear suspension system that allows them to take on rough terrain more easily. This makes for an easier ride. They can also be used to travel over short stretches of grass without having to take down the scooter.

Mobility scooters with a maximum gradient capability can easily navigate up slopes. This will decrease the power of the battery required to travel and will also extend the time between charges. However, it is essential to read the manufacturer's directions carefully and comprehend how the scooter can be safely used on slopes. Additionally, it's recommended to seek out advice from health experts or mobility experts prior to purchasing the scooter. This way, the right kind of scooter is able to be picked to meet the needs of a particular person and lifestyle.

Weight Capacity

A mobility scooter should be capable of carrying the rider as well as any cargo. If a scooter is overloaded it could be unsafe to operate and may not perform as as you would expect. Additionally, the extra stress on the motor and batteries can shorten the lifespan of the scooter.

The weight capacity of a fastest 4 wheel mobility scooter-wheeled mobility scooter can be found in the specifications of the product or on the manufacturer's website. It is recommended to read this information carefully prior to purchase made to ensure that the scooter is able to meet the requirements of the user.

It is also important to note that 4 wheeled scooters usually have greater capacity for weight and top speed than 3-wheel scooters. This is due to their broader frame design and larger wheelbase, which gives them more stability. These models are particularly useful for those who plan to ride the scooter outdoors or on rough terrain. They can travel on various surfaces.

4-wheel mobility Scooter mobility scooters are also able to have a larger turning radius than their 3-wheel counterparts. Although this could be a drawback in smaller indoor spaces, most models are still able to navigate through standard doorways and around furniture.
